POL Selects datasets that are allocated to a specified
pool. For INCLUDE, you can specify a maximum
of 10 pool IDs. For CATALOG=YES only and if
you are using OMIT, you can specify an additional
10 pool IDs to be OMITTED. You can specify
multiple pool IDs on a single POL parameter, for
example, POL=pool01,pool02,pool03.
If CATALOG=YES, the POL parameter is checked
against the current pool name in the dataset
definition. If the pool name was changed after the
dataset version was created, you must use other
options to include or omit that dataset version.
If CATALOG=NO, the dataset must have been
created using the specified pool name and must
satisfy all additional criteria:
SAM file
Prime Data extents
Reside completely within the current pool
limits
NOT be defined in the BIM-EPIC Catalog
In addition, datasets created by PIOCS programs
will not be selected unless specifically requested
using an INCLUDE statement with a fully qualified
DSN parameter. For example, if .ALL. is part of the
PIOCS-created DSNs, none of them will be
included. This is because PIOCS created datasets do
not use logical IOCS and therefore cannot interface
with BIM-EPIC.
VOL Selects datasets from the specified disk volume
serial number. For INCLUDE, you can specify up
to 10 volume serial numbers. If you are using
OMIT, you can specify an additional 10 volume
serial numbers on the OMIT. You can specify
multiple volume serial numbers on a single VOL
parameter, for example,
VOL=vol001,vol002,vol003.
DSN Selects a single dataset name or a set of datasets
beginning with the same character string. The value
specified must be enclosed in apostrophes (‘). To
indicate a group of datasets, specify .ALL at the end
of the dataset name.
